NHTSA Safety Recall Notice
13V158000
| Manufacturer: | Nissan North America, Inc. |
|---|---|
| Recall date: | April 24, 2013 |
| NHTSA Campaign #: | 13V158000 |
| Units affected: | 123,308 |
- Description:
- Nissan North America is recalling certain model year 2013 Altima vehicles manufactured March 21, 2012, through March 26, 2013. The spare tires may have been significantly over- or under-inflated.
- Consequeces:
- Tires that are significantly over- or under-inflated may fail without warning, increasing the risk of a crash.
- Corrective action:
- Nissan will notify owners, and dealers will inspect and adjust the spare tire pressure, as necessary, free of charge. The recall began on April 29, 2013. Owners may contact Nissan at 1-800-647-7261.
